Ro system rep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ues within reverse osmosis water filtration units to ensure they operate effectively. Technicians typically examine components such as membranes, filters, and valves to identify malfunctions or wear that may compromise water quality or system performance. Repairs may include replacing damaged parts, cleaning filters, and recalibrating system settings to restore optimal functionality. Proper repair helps maintain the system’s ability to produce clean, filtered water and prevents further damage that could lead to costly replacements.
Common problems addressed through Ro system repair include reduced water flow, foul tastes or odors, leaks, and system shutdowns. Over time, membranes can become clogged or damaged, filters may need replacement, and other parts can wear out, leading to decreased efficiency. Leaks might develop due to loose fittings or cracked components, while blockages can cause pressure drops. Repair services aim to resolve these issues quickly to restore water quality and system reliability, minimizing downtime and extending the lifespan of the filtration unit.

The overview below groups typical Ro System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wesley Chapel,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Replacement Costs - Replacing a whole RO system typically costs between $200 and $600, depending on the model and capacity. For example, a standard under-sink unit may be around $250, while larger or advanced systems can reach $600 or more.
Repair Expenses - Repairing specific components such as filters or membranes usually ranges from $50 to $200. A membrane replacement might be approximately $100, while fixing a faulty valve could cost around $75.
Maintenance Fees - Routine maintenance services, including filter changes, often cost between $50 and $150 per visit. Regular servicing in Wesley Chapel, FL, typically falls within this range depending on system complexity.
Additional Costs - Unexpected repairs or parts replacement may incur extra charges, generally between $50 and $300. Costs vary based on the extent of the repair and the parts needed by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common issues that require Ro system repair? Common issues include reduced water flow, foul odors, system leaks, and decreased water quality due to filter clogging or membrane failure.
How can I tell if my Ro system needs repair? Signs include a drop in purified water output, unusual noises, persistent odors, or visible leaks around the unit.
What types of repairs do local service providers typically perform? Repairs may involve replacing filters, membranes, or pumps, fixing leaks, or restoring system pressure and flow.
How often should a Ro system be serviced or repaired? Regular maintenance is recommended annually, but repairs are needed as issues arise, especially if performance declines.
